The Prevention Corps program focuses on educating and empowering communities across Connecticut to end the opioid crisis. Members will deliver Narcan trainings to the community at large to prevent overdose deaths as well as educate individuals on current opioid trends, distribute information on safe storage/disposal of medication, implement education sessions on substance misuse and mental health, and create/support awareness campaigns to reduce stigma.
Placement sites include colleges and universities, health departments, town youth/community services, Regional Behavioral Action Health Organizations, and nonprofits related to substance misuse. Members will serve on a three quarter time (35 hours per week) or part time (23 hours per week) Fall or Winter.
Grantee Organization: Catalyst CT
AmeriCorps State Federal Award: $414,845
Local Match Investment: $304,905
Number of Member Positions & Types: 15 Three-Quarter (1,200-hour) and 19 Half-Time (900-hour) Member Positions = 34 Member Positions Total
